<p>Several athletes are heading down the stretch of the prep season scoring at an impressive pace.</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Each of these five athletes is scoring at least 20 points per game for their respective clubs.</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='344788' first='Rylee' last='Dick']</strong>, 5'6”, PG, Rossville, ‘26</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Dick has been on a scoring run for the Bulldogs. She is scoring 22.9 points per game in 14 contests. She is also averaging 4.1 rebounds per game. She has been an accurate shooter this season. She is shooting 87 percent from the free-throw line, 44 percent from the field, and 42 percent from 3-point range. Dick is ranked No. 33 overall in the Kansas Class of 2026. Rossville owns a record of 7-8 and will next play Royal Valley on February 11.</p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='905232' first='Harper' last='Whetstine']</strong>, 5'8”, PG, Troy, '26</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Whetstine is among a significant group of Kansas athletes averaging 20-plus points per game. Through 14 games she is averaging 27.2 points per game. Troy has a record of 13-1 and the second-best record in Class IA DI Centralia Region. Troy's next game is scheduled for February 7, against Valley Falls. The Troy prospect is ranked No. 146 overall in the Kansas Class of 2026.</p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='877446' first='Kinzee' last='Bauerle']</strong>, 5'8”, SG, Atchison County, ‘25</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Bauerle is currently ranked No. 79 overall in the Kansas Class of 2025. She is scoring 23.9 points per game through 13 games. She is close to averaging a double-double for the season. She is currently averaging 8.1 rebounds for the 5-8 Tigers. The Tigers play tonight in a rivalry match-up against the Maur Hill Ravens.</p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='779243' first='Leah' last='Askins-Dieterich']</strong>, 5'8”, CG, Ottawa, ‘27</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Ottawa's Askins-Dietrich is ranked No. 13 overall by Prep Girls Hoops. She is scoring 22.7 points per game through 10 games. She is also averaging 5.5 steals and 5.2 rebounds per game. She is shooting 65 percent from the free-throw line for the Cyclone. Ottawa next plays on the road at Eudora on February 11.</p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='884867' first='Pearmella' last='Carter']</strong>, 5'10”, SF, Highland Park, ‘27</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Carter is the only athlete in this report averaging a double-double. She is scoring 20.9 points per game and is cleaning the boards at a rate of 10.4 rebounds per game. Carter is shooting 50 percent from the field for the Scotties, and 54 from the charity stripe. Highland Park is 11-3 and hosts Schlagle tonight in Topeka. Carter is currently ranked No. 6 overall in the Kansas Class of 2027.</p>
